Ernesto Lopez could lose and not much would change

Someone who may have an interest in me not liking former Sussex County Administrator David “Dave” Baker says that Baker coud easily be the Senate’s Chamber of Commerce representative. The Bryon Short of the State Senate, if you will.

Baker is the county administrator who presided over the uncontrolled sprawl in eastern Sussex, and a man with no daylight between himself and Lopez on social issues.

“Now more than ever, we need our leaders to be responsive and responsible,” said Mr. Baker. “The 6th District is growing and changing faster than anywhere else in Delaware, and Dover faces major challenges, including on the budget, the economy, infrastructure, and health care. I’m running because our leaders need to put aside partisan differences, focus on shared values, and get the job done – and that’s exactly what I’ve done throughout my career. I’ve worked with Democrats and Republicans alike to help Sussex County thrive through good times and bad. I’m ready to bring that experience to Dover, to give Sussex a seat at the table, and to deliver the results our neighbors expect and deserve.”
